Kampung Pandan in Kuala Lumpur, Kuala Lumpur recorded 10 subsale transactions between 2021 and 2026, with a median price of RM750K and a median price per square foot (PSF) of RM191.

This area consists exclusively of residential properties, with no commercial listings recorded.

Price remained flat, and PSF growth was PSF remained flat. The median price is RM750K, with most transactions falling within a stable range of RM660K to RM840K, and a typical market range of RM629K to RM871K.

Most transactions involved detached, though some variety exists in the market.

Price per square foot shows a median of RM191, though individual units vary from RM127 to RM254 in the core range. The broader market spans RM28.78 to RM353.03, indicating diverse property characteristics. A wider spread (IQR: RM324.25) and deviation (MAD: RM64) indicate significant PSF variations, likely due to diverse property types or conditions.
